Understanding MS SQL Server

Microsoft SQL Server is a relational database management system (RDBMS) developed by Microsoft. As a database server, its primary function is to store and retrieve data as requested by other software applications, which may run either on the same computer or on another computer across a network. MS SQL Server is widely used in enterprise environments to handle various data management tasks.

Key Features of MS SQL Server

  • Performance: MS SQL Server is known for its high performance. It uses advanced optimization techniques and has built-in support for handling large-scale data operations.
  • Scalability: It can scale both vertically and horizontally to accommodate growing data needs of an organization.
  • Security: MS SQL Server provides robust security features that help protect data against unauthorized access or breaches.
  • Integration: Easily integrates with other Microsoft products, enhancing its utility in environments that rely heavily on Microsoft technologies.

Roles that Benefit from MS SQL Server Skills

  • Database Administrators: They are responsible for the performance, integrity, and security of a database. They also ensure that the data remains consistent, is clearly defined, and can be accessed in a timely fashion by users.
  • Data Analysts: They use data to help their company make better business decisions. Skilled in MS SQL Server, analysts can efficiently query the database, perform complex joins, and prepare reports.
  • Software Developers: Developers who work with data-intensive applications will find MS SQL Server skills invaluable. They need to understand how to interact with databases through their code to manage data effectively.

Learning MS SQL Server

For those looking to develop or enhance their MS SQL Server skills, there are numerous resources available. Online courses, certifications, and hands-on projects can help build proficiency. Certifications like Microsoft Certified: SQL Server Database Administrator Associate or Microsoft Certified: Data Analyst Associate can be particularly beneficial.
